Frequently Asked Questions

When was Ed Foster born?

Ed Foster was born on June 25, 1885.

Where was Ed Foster born?

Ed Foster was born in Lebanon, TN.

How tall was Ed Foster?

Ed Foster was 6-1 (185 cm) tall.

How many seasons did Ed Foster play?

Ed Foster played 1 season.

Is Ed Foster in the Hall of Fame?

Ed Foster has not been elected into the Hall of Fame.

What position did Ed Foster play?

Ed Foster was a Pitcher.

How many strikeouts did Ed Foster have?

Ed Foster had 11 strikeouts over his career.

How many teams has Ed Foster played for?

Ed Foster played for 1 team, the Cleveland Naps.

When did Ed Foster retire?

Ed Foster last played in 1908.

What are Ed Foster's nicknames?

Slim is a nickname for Ed Foster.
